Do you know the adinkra symbols ?? The Adinkra symbols are symbols carrying historical and philosophical significance for the peoples who created them. They originate from the Akan people, present in Ghana and Ivory Coast. These symbols are really popular today and are found today in logos, clothing, furniture, sculptures, and even inspire tattoos. Full of meaning, these symbols have become representations of the richness of Akan culture and serve to convey profound truths in a visual form. These symbols have a decorative function while conveying messages related to traditional wisdom and various aspects of life and the environment. There are more than a hundred different symbols, each associated with a specific meaning. Here are seven of them that I particularly appreciate. What is your fav ?
